Using the ‘Find My’ App for Beats Earbuds
Equipped with separate tracking setups, effective use of the ‘Find My’ app is crucial.
- Open the ‘Find My’ App: Navigate to the app on your Apple device.
- Locate Your Device: Click on the ‘Devices’ tab. Both earbuds should appear listed.
- Find Each Earbud: Select your Beats earbuds to view their locations on a map. If separated, each earbud’s precise position will display.
- Use the Play Sound Function: Utilize the ‘Play Sound’ feature, which emits noise from the earbud, assisting in locating it even if hidden.
This functionality is indispensable, providing quick solutions when you’re in a hurry to find misplaced earbuds.
Troubleshooting Tracking Issues
Though technology can be a reliable ally, occasional tracking issues may arise. Here are common scenarios with solutions:
- Earbud Not Appearing: Ensure Bluetooth is active and earbuds are properly connected. Consider restarting your device if necessary.
- Location Not Updating: Refresh the ‘Find My’ app or disconnect and reconnect your earbuds to update their position.
- Play Sound Not Working: Check the earbuds’ battery levels. If low, charge them before retrying.
Following these steps typically resolves most tracking issues, maintaining the functionality’s reliability.
